From c819694d0251e2cf535c32e6a6c12dab9bdfa354 Mon Sep 17 00:00:00 2001 From: Frisk Date: Tue, 28 Jul 2020 15:58:25 +0200 Subject: [PATCH] Fixed categories not showing up --- src/formatters/rc.py | 8 -------- src/wiki.py | 4 ++-- 2 files changed, 2 insertions(+), 10 deletions(-) diff --git a/src/formatters/rc.py b/src/formatters/rc.py index ea1c531..3ddb591 100644 --- a/src/formatters/rc.py +++ b/src/formatters/rc.py @@ -7,18 +7,10 @@ from src.config import settings from src.misc import link_formatter, create_article_path, parse_link, profile_field_name, ContentParser from src.discord import DiscordMessage from src.msgqueue import send_to_discord -# from html.parser import HTMLParser -# noinspection PyPackageRequirements from bs4 import BeautifulSoup -#from src.configloader import settings -#from src.misc import link_formatter, create_article_path, WIKI_SCRIPT_PATH, send_to_discord, DiscordMessage, safe_read, \ -# WIKI_API_PATH, ContentParser, profile_field_name, LinkParser -#from src.rc import recent_changes, pull_comment - logger = logging.getLogger("rcgcdw.rc_formatters") -#from src.rcgcdw import recent_changes, ngettext, logger, profile_field_name, LinkParser, pull_comment async def compact_formatter(action, change, parsed_comment, categories, recent_changes, target, _, ngettext, paths, additional_data=None): diff --git a/src/wiki.py b/src/wiki.py index 86ed364..7b72c38 100644 --- a/src/wiki.py +++ b/src/wiki.py @@ -33,7 +33,7 @@ class Wiki: "meta": "allmessages|siteinfo", "utf8": 1, "tglimit": "max", "tgprop": "displayname", "rcprop": "title|redirect|timestamp|ids|loginfo|parsedcomment|sizes|flags|tags|user", - "rclimit": amount, "rcshow": "!bot", "rctype": "edit|new|log|external", + "rclimit": amount, "rcshow": "!bot", "rctype": "edit|new|log|categorize", "ammessages": "recentchanges-page-added-to-category|recentchanges-page-removed-from-category|recentchanges-page-added-to-category-bundled|recentchanges-page-removed-from-category-bundled", "amenableparser": 1, "amincludelocal": 1, "siprop": "namespaces|general"} else: @@ -41,7 +41,7 @@ class Wiki: "meta": "siteinfo", "utf8": 1, "tglimit": "max", "rcshow": "!bot", "tgprop": "displayname", "rcprop": "title|redirect|timestamp|ids|loginfo|parsedcomment|sizes|flags|tags|user", - "rclimit": amount, "rctype": "edit|new|log|external", "siprop": "namespaces|general"} + "rclimit": amount, "rctype": "edit|new|log|categorize", "siprop": "namespaces|general"} try: response = await session.get(url_path, params=params) except (aiohttp.ClientConnectionError, aiohttp.ServerTimeoutError, asyncio.exceptions.TimeoutError):